3. Disconnecting the Controller Module:

  1. Once the housing is open, perform a visual inspection for any signs of water damage or corrosion.
  2. The timer module is connected via a 16 to 20 pin ribbon cable. Gently pull this cable out to disconnect the module.
  3. Remove the timer module itself. Note that the two snap-in hinges remain with the gray case.

3. Removing the Terminal Wiring Board:

  1. Before removing the terminal board, it is critical to turn off power to the unit at your circuit breaker panel.
  2. Identify the four Phillips head screws that secure the terminal wiring board. Use a Phillips screwdriver to loosen and remove these screws.
  3. Important: Take a digital photo or label all wire connections before disconnecting them to ensure correct reinstallation.
  4. Carefully disconnect the 24 Volt AC (VAC) connections. To isolate these wires, you can either:
    • Apply electrical tape to the copper ends.
    • Use electrical nuts to cap the ends.

Troubleshooting

This section addresses common issues you might encounter with your Irritrol Rain Dial controller.

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Controller not powering on.No power supply; tripped circuit breaker; faulty transformer.Check the circuit breaker at your main panel. Ensure the power cord is securely plugged in. Verify the transformer is functioning correctly.
Zones not watering.Rain sensor activated; programming error; faulty solenoid/valve; wiring issue.Check if the rain sensor is active or bypassed. Review your programming for correct start times and run durations. Inspect wiring connections to the valves. Test solenoids.
Display is blank or erratic.Power issue; internal module problem.Verify power supply. If the issue persists after checking power, the internal module may require service or replacement.
Water damage or corrosion inside unit.Improper sealing; exposure to elements.Immediately disconnect power. Allow the unit to dry completely. Inspect for damaged components. Professional repair or replacement may be necessary.

For issues not covered here or if troubleshooting steps do not resolve the problem, please contact a qualified irrigation technician or Irritrol customer support.
